    How is this going to help Les make money if there is no intention of signing him? Just be sheer good will of 'WOW thanks Les for drafting a Chinese guy!'?

    This guy was projected to go in late 1st round or early second round. He slipped to mid 2nd round and the Rockets took him. Maybe Morey thought he was the best pick when the Rocket's were picking.

    He is tall, has great wingspan, looks mobile, and can shoot. The Rockets won't have to spend a roster spot or cap space to sign him this summer. His buyout is already negotiated and is a very reasonable $675k so there won't be any issue there either. Why can't this pick stand on its on?
